In 1664, recently graduated master brewer Jérôme Hatt opened his first brewery, Brasserie du Canon, in Strasbourg, an area famous for its brewing heritage. In 1850 the brewery relocated to the village of Kroenbourg, to the west of Strasbourg, where the higher terrain and lower temperatures allowed for the most supreme brewing conditions. Forwarding to 1952, Kronenbourg 1664 was created for the first time using nearly 300 years of brewing knowledge to create the Taste Suprême. It was brought into Britain for the first time ahead of celebrations for the coronation of Queen Elizabeth II in 1953 to the throne of the United Kingdom. This led to it being imported to 68 other countries around the world!  

Tasting notes:

A pale yellow beer with a golden hue. Fruity aromas with notes of citrus peel and spices. A fairly dense, long-lasting white creamy head with fine bubbles.

Pairing Notes:

Pairs well with halibut in beer batter and frites.
